Getting old is inevitable but enjoying life is not, it must be worked at. One of the most effective ways to maintain the enjoyment is to laugh about things. Most of the things that happen to you as you age must be laughed at, for if you don't they will tend to depress you. Therefore, jokes about growing sensitivity of the joints, lack of stamina, failure of the senses and all of the other signs of advanced maturity are a necessity. This book contains many jokes in that genre and while there were none that generated outright hysterics, all of them brought a smile to my face. While I am not yet dealing with the source material of most of these jokes, I can see them ahead, even without my glasses. I enjoyed this book, both for the look ahead and the charm of laughing at my growing physical and mental deficiencies.
